Imogen is a university student in the mid1980s. During a power-cut in her flat she stumbles across a door which takes her through to a room in the C19th, where she is questioned about the importance of electricity. She demands to be returned to her own time. This turns out to be more complicated than she could imagine. She travels between the past and future, desperately trying to make sense of whats happening to her.
